Bethesda REIT Buys Two Nashville Hotels for $530M 

Bethesda-based Host Hotels & Resorts Inc. has acquired two connected hotels in downtown Nashville for $530 million in cash. The properties include 1 Hotel Nashville and Embassy Suites by Hilton, Washington Business Journal reported. 

This marks the company’s first acquisition since November 2022, when it purchased the Four Seasons Resort and Residences in Jackson Hole, Wyoming, for $315 million. Host Hotels is recognized as the world’s largest lodging real estate investment trust and one of the largest owners of luxury hotels, as per its website.  

Located at 708 and 710 Demonbreun, the downtown property was acquired by an LLC affiliated with Starwood for $20 million in 2016. Groundbreaking for the two-hotel development took place in 2019. The 1 Hotel Nashville and the Embassy Suites by Hilton Nashville Downtown officially opened their doors in 2022. The 1 Hotel offers 215 rooms, while the Embassy Suites has over 500 rooms spread across 30 floors, making it the largest of the Hilton brand in the US.
